DeWalt DCS520 vs Milwaukee 2831: Cordless Systems
DeWalt DCS520 versus Milwaukee 2831 is primarily a decision between two complete cordless systems. Existing suitable FLEXVOLT equipment can favor the DeWalt; a well-supported M18 setup can favor Milwaukee. Both still need the right rails, blade and material support. This is a documentation-based buying comparison, not a claim that we tested these saws side by side.

| Documented specification | DEWALT DCS520 | Milwaukee 2831-20 |
|---|---|---|
| Power | cordless | cordless |
| Blade diameter (mm) | 165 | 165 |
| Arbor (mm) | Not confirmed | 20 |
| 90° depth on rail (mm) | 54 | Not confirmed |
| 45° depth on rail (mm) | 41 | Not confirmed |
| Rail system | DEWALT dual-edge TrackSaw | Milwaukee plunge-saw rail |
| Battery platform | DEWALT FLEXVOLT 60V MAX | Milwaukee M18 |
| Matched Amazon offer | No exact offer matched | Check Amazon offer |
Unconfirmed values are not equivalent specifications. Check the individual model sources and included package before choosing.
The voltage label does not answer the buying question
DCS520 belongs to DeWalt FLEXVOLT, while 2831 belongs to Milwaukee M18. Those labels identify different power systems. They should not be used as a direct ratio of cutting performance or as proof that one saw is three times as capable.
For a fair purchase comparison, record the manufacturer-supported battery configuration and the intended material. Then establish whether your current batteries and charger can support a normal session without disrupting the rest of your tools.
A kit can be incomplete for your particular cut
The selected suffix may bundle a battery, charger or case while leaving rails separate. Even a kit containing a rail may not cover the length you need. Read the included-parts list rather than relying on a photograph of the whole product family.
For an eight-foot panel operation, calculate the documented rail travel requirement instead of buying an eight-foot rail by name alone. Add connectors only where the manufacturer supports the arrangement and account for alignment work between segments.
Think about where you will carry the system
An installer moving between rooms may value a power setup already shared with the rest of the job. A shop user who works beside an extractor may see less benefit from changing platforms merely to remove a cable.
Map the saw path, hose route and supported sheet position. That exercise can reveal that a longer hose, improved support or more suitable rail is the actual missing item. Buying a different cordless saw will not fix a cramped or unstable cutting arrangement.
Features require a manual-level comparison
Look at the exact plunge, depth and rail controls on each model and read their operating instructions. Similar terms in marketing descriptions do not necessarily describe identical mechanisms. You should know how the selected tool is adjusted and what its safeguards require before the first cut.
Treat dust collection and runtime claims as manufacturer statements with specific conditions. Neither an advertised percentage nor a linear-feet figure provides a matched test between these two tools. Avoid paying a premium based on a comparison that has not actually been performed.
Inspect the contents of a borrowed or used kit
A used cordless bundle can contain a mix of original and later accessories. Check the tool identifier, battery type, charger and rail pieces one by one, and confirm they belong in the intended arrangement. Do not infer that a case full of same-brand equipment is a complete approved system. This is especially relevant when comparing a used DCS520 package with a new 2831 offer: age, missing components and unresolved fit can change the economics beyond the asking price.
Choose without creating unnecessary duplicate equipment
Investigate DCS520 first if suitable FLEXVOLT batteries and charging are already available and its documented capabilities fit the cut list. Investigate 2831 first if M18 is the platform that can be supported without another set of power accessories.
If buying into either for the first time, use equivalent complete-system prices and manufacturer service arrangements. Let the required on-rail capacity and accessory fit eliminate unsuitable options before weighing convenience. The best purchase is the one that completes your real work reliably, not whichever product has the larger number in its battery name.
Questions about DeWalt DCS520 vs Milwaukee 2831: Cordless Systems
Is DCS520 a 20V XR track saw?
No. This page compares the FLEXVOLT DCS520. DeWalt’s other models require separate specifications and battery checks.
Does Milwaukee include its rail in every kit?
No universal inclusion should be assumed. Verify the exact package and rail lengths in its included-parts list.
Should I switch battery brands for a track saw?
Only if a documented benefit justifies the additional batteries, charging equipment and any rail changes. Existing suitable equipment can be a useful tie-breaker.
